Publisher's Synopsis

Sea Swept

After years of fast living, Cameron Quinn is called home to Chesapeake Bay to help care for his adopted brother Seth. Fiercely independent, Cam must learn to live with his brothers again. Old rivalries and new resentments soon flare between the passionate Quinn boys as they try to set aside their differences. But when Seth's fate falls into the hands of Anna, a tough but compassionate social worker, the tide starts to turn. She alone has the power to bring the Quinns together - or tear them apart...

Rising Tides
Strong and quietly determined, Ethan Quinn is the ideal man to look after the family business. But beneath Ethan's still, dark waters lies a shocking past. One woman can help him - but while Ethan has always loved Grace Monroe he's convinced she's out of reach. Can he overcome the shadows that haunt him and finally accept who he is?
